Burgundy cloth with gilt titles. Very mild wear. Jacket shows a bit of edge wear around the spine ends and a couple of tiny tears. Protected now in a Mylar archival cover. Novel of an American G.I. living and loving in postwar Europe (WWII). The author was a WWII vet and took a G.I. bill of rights tour of Europe, studying and working abroad. An inscribed vintage photo of him is laid in. In military uniform behind a desk, he has inscribed the photo: "To Tex: The 'beaucoup Gelt' cowboy. We had good times together in Berlin. Henry J. Ambers, 29 apr 46." The author has also signed the book's title...
